区块链是一种分布式账本技术,它通过将数据分块并以“链”的形式连接起来,形成一种透明、不可篡改的记录系统。自从2008年比特币白皮书发布以来,区块链技术以其去中心化、高安全性和可追溯性的特点引起了广泛关注。它不仅仅是比特币等加密货币的基础,更是多种应用场景的底层技术。
在这个科技飞速发展的时代,越来越多的人开始关注区块链的潜力和应用价值。从金融科技到供应链管理,从身份认证到数字版权,区块链技术正在改变我们处理数据的方式。在接下来详细说明区块链的工作原理、应用案例以及未来的可能性之前,我们首先了解一些基本概念。
区块链的核心在于其结构和运作机制。每个区块包含一组交易数据,以及一个指向前一个区块的哈希值。这种结构使得区块链在逻辑上形成一个链条,每个区块的内容都依赖于前一个区块。若要篡改任何一个区块的信息,就必须改变所有后续区块的内容,这在实际操作中几乎是不可能实现的。
具体而言,区块链的工作过程通常分为以下几个步骤:
区块链拥有几个显著的优势,这也是其被广泛应用的原因之一:
近年来,区块链技术的应用已经越来越多。以下是一些成功的案例:
比特币是区块链最早、也是最成功的应用之一。作为一种去中心化的数字货币,比特币的交易无需中介,降低了交易成本,同时提供了一定的匿名性。此外,还有以太坊、莱特币等其他加密货币,它们在不同的应用场景中展现出不同的特性。
许多公司开始应用区块链来供应链管理。例如,沃尔玛通过区块链跟踪食品来源,提高食品安全;IBM的Hyperledger Fabric项目则使得企业能够创建私有区块链,提升供应链透明化。
在数字身份认证方面,区块链能够帮助用户控制自己的身份数据,而不是将其交给中心化的服务提供者。比如,Civic这样的平台通过区块链来存储用户的身份信息,从而降低身份盗窃的风险。
区块链在数字版权保护方面也展现出巨大潜力,艺术家可以通过区块链来记录他们的创作,保护自己的知识产权。例如,NFT(非同质化代币)在艺术品、音乐等领域的兴起,确保创作者能够获得收入并维护版权。
区块链技术尽管现在已经广泛应用,但未来仍然有巨大的发展空间。以下是几个可能的发展趋势:
许多人常常把区块链和比特币混淆,但实际上它们之间是具有本质区别的。比特币是一种基于区块链技术的数字货币,而区块链是用于记录所有交易和数据的技术。比特币只是区块链应用的一个例子,区块链可以用于很多其他领域的应用。
比特币的设计理念是提供一个去中心化的数字货币体系。而区块链本身则是一种分布式技术,可以支持各种数码交易。这就意味着,除了比特币,还有很多基于区块链的其他加密货币和应用方式。
此外,区块链不仅限于金融领域,其应用也扩展到了供应链、医疗、身份验证等多个领域。而比特币仅涉及货币交易。因此,可以说比特币是区块链的一个重要应用,但不是其全部。
区块链技术的安全性主要源于其设计机制和加密算法。在区块链中,每个新的区块都包含上一个区块的哈希值,这种方法保障了数据之间的安全性。如果有人想要篡改区块中的数据,就必须重新计算这个区块和随后的所有区块的哈希值,这是几乎不可能实现的,尤其是对于大型网络。
此外,区块链采用了分布式网络。数据并不集中在一个地方,而是分散在网络中的多个节点,意味着即使某一个节点受到攻击,攻击者也无法单独更改整个链的数据。此外,所有参与者都有权访问并验证链上的交易,从而进一步保障了安全性。
最后,区块链还利用了多种加密技术来保护数据隐私。比如,通过公钥和私钥的组合,用户可以在不暴露个人信息的情况下进行安全的交易。
可扩展性一直是区块链技术面临的一个挑战,尤其是像比特币和以太坊这样的区块链网络。在高峰时段,交易确认时间较长,交易费用昂贵,限制了其在大规模应用中的使用。为了改善这一问题,许多开发者和公司正在努力设计新技术,例如分层协议、侧链和闪电网络等。
分层协议可以将某些交易移至链下进行处理,仅在必要时将结果写入到主链,这样可以分担主链的压力。侧链则允许不同的区块链彼此交换数据和资产,从而减轻主链的负担。
此外,跨链技术的发展也为可扩展性提供了新的思路,不同的区块链可以通过桥接技术实现互联互通,延伸其应用场景。
区块链技术有潜力改变传统的工作方式,尤其是在去中心化和透明度方面。越来越多的公司开始意识到使用区块链可以提升工作透明度,减少腐败和欺诈的风险。比如,通过记录所有工作流程和交易,任何人都可以在需要时查看和验证数据。
在劳务合同和支付领域,智能合约的运用将使得交易更加高效。智能合约按照事先编写的协议进行自动执行,减少了对中间人的依赖,大大提升了工作的速度与效率。
此外,区块链技术也使得远程工作更加可行。团队成员可以通过区块链共享信息,实现实时的协同工作,并且保证数据的真实与安全。这对全球化的企业尤为重要,有助于提高不同国家和地区的团队协作效率。
对初学者来说,学习区块链技术可能会感觉非常复杂,但其实并不难。首先,建议从基础概念开始了解区块链是什么,如何工作,以及主要的特点和优势。这可以通过阅读网络文章、观看视频讲座等方式获取信息。
其次,建议通过参与线上课程或参加本地的区块链学习小组,加深对区块链技术的理解。目前,许多在线教育平台如Coursera、Udemy都有相关课程,能够系统性地讲解区块链的基础知识和实用技能。
另外,动手实践也是学习区块链的重要途径。可以尝试创建自己的区块链或使用开源的区块链项目进行构建和实验,这样能更深入地理解其工作原理。
最后,关注行业动态和技术发展,订阅相关的科技新闻或科研论文,可以获取最新的区块链技术进展,为继续学习提供方向。
区块链是一项革命性的技术,改变了我们对数据管理和交易方式的理解。虽然很多人将它与比特币等加密货币划上等号,但实际上,区块链的应用远不止于此。随着技术的不断发展,区块链将在个人隐私保护、资源管理、公共服务等更多领域施展其潜力。对于想要进一步了解区块链的人来说,掌握基础知识、积极参与实践、拓宽视野都是关键。
2003-2026 tp官方下载安卓最新版本2026 @版权所有|网站地图|琼ICP备2024020342号